How often should you replace the battery?

  • Typical battery life depends on climate and driving habits but most batteries are replaced around 3–5 years; the 2018 Lexus GS 350 should have regular tests at service intervals.
  • Park Place Lexus performs load tests and charging system inspections to recommend replacement before failure, protecting you from unexpected roadside issues.

2018 Lexus GS 350 Battery Type

Understanding battery types helps you choose the best option for a 2018 Lexus GS 350. There are traditional flooded lead-acid batteries, enhanced performance AGM (absorbed glass mat) batteries that provide stronger reserve capacity for modern electronics, and long-life variants optimized for stop-start systems. For the GS 350, we recommend batteries that meet the vehicle's cranking and reserve requirements to preserve electronics and safety systems.
